IP查询
查询
你查询的IP:[121.32.92.139] 地理位置:中国–广东–广州–天河区
最新查询
218.64.80.226
118.132.103.175
124.67.30.106
122.136.181.237
202.164.125.76
202.112.121.13
119.2.139.200
59.107.158.55
60.235.8.1
121.32.92.139
202.165.96.87
222.240.62.128
120.136.128.138
58.24.240.133
122.152.192.137
221.122.232.186
60.235.118.19
123.99.128.252
120.136.128.117
117.57.238.72
221.199.91.185
202.127.112.83
202.92.252.65
124.14.80.90
119.27.192.149
210.14.64.197
122.119.36.142
221.14.31.70
119.28.4.212
202.131.16.50
221.172.103.215